1. Employee and Employer Contributions
Like most 401(k) plans, the Lfp Consulting 401(k) Plan likely includes both employee deferrals and employer contributions. It’s important to distinguish between the two:
- Employee Deferrals: These are typically 100% vested. If your spouse contributed money to their 401(k) during the marriage, that portion will usually be divisible.
- Employer Contributions: These may be subject to vesting schedules. Only the vested percentage is eligible for division under a QDRO. Amounts not yet vested at the time of divorce will generally not transfer to the alternate payee.
We recommend requesting a breakdown of the vested vs. unvested amounts from the plan administrator. This ensures the QDRO captures only what can legally be assigned.
